Chapter 118: Olympus Guild Takes The Lead



"Ladies and gentlemen, the moment we've all been waiting for has finally arrived!"

Throughout the world, billboards displayed the faces of two famous celebrity reporters.

In their homes and viewing areas, everyone was glued to their screens, eyes shining with anticipation.

With a warm, bright smile on her face, the beautiful woman introduced, "My name is Noel, and I'm here with the one and only Doodle Brambleton."

"Hi everyone, I'm happy to be on the show today," said Doodle, a bald-headed man whose face could make someone laugh just by looking at it.

"Together, we'll present to you live commentary of this year's Inter-Guild Display Event!"

The broadcast studio was decorated like a fantasy coliseum, with animated fire effects behind the hosts as they sat behind a desk shaped like a dragon's jaws.

"According to the game lore, this event is held every four years to clear out the swarm of monsters that emerge from the wilderness.

"And from an insider source, we've heard this year's Inter-Guild Display Event promises to be the biggest yet!" Noel said in an excited voice. "We have over twenty guilds registered, including the major five, millions watching live, and the mysterious NPC who has been causing waves since the game's launch!"

Doodle nodded eagerly. "That guy's clip from Whitebridge City is already sitting at 800 million views. I mean, he soloed a Level 55 raid boss while under-leveled. Who does that?!"

"Well, not to be a hater, but there are several powerful NPCs in the game world," Noel said, sipping her tea.

"You don't get it. Yes, there are—but how many of them could defeat a boss monster while being under-leveled?!"

"I still think you guys overhype him too much," Noel said. "From how you lot talk, one could easily be fooled into thinking he's the main character of this version."

"Of course he is!" Doodle, a die-hard fan of Broken Heaven and the leader of the Broken Cult, said confidently.

'Well, we'll see about that.' Noel smirked confidently. "Now, we have special streamers in the game who will be providing live updates. Over to you, Bunny!"

As she said this, the screens flickered and shifted to show the Valerian Capital.

Countless billboards were currently displaying the event, and just like the real world, they had reporters covering the game live.

Bunny was at the outskirts of the town, providing live coverage to all the viewers back at home.

"Hello everyone! Bunny here, reporting live from the outskirts of Valerian Capital!" she beamed. "The atmosphere here is electric! Players and NPCs are lining up and preparing for the epic showdown."

"As you can see, I'm a part of the Adventurer Guild," she said, motioning behind her, where Gabriel, Scarlet, Sophie, Lily, Cassie, Brunt, and Thorn were.

[Wait, Broken Heaven is part of the Adventurer Guild?!]

[Such a waste of potential! The Adventurer Guild isn't even as powerful as the White Flame Guild!]

Seeing the comments from the corner of her eyes, Bunny smiled and explained. "If you know Sir Broken by now, you'll realize that he's not someone who likes to be under anyone's control. Compared to the other guilds, the Adventurer Guild has the most relaxed rules."

"Besides, after this event, Sir Broken plans on starting his own guild!"

She turned back to the camera, now with a more serious tone. "Alright, let's talk about the mechanics of this year's Inter-Guild Display Event!"

The camera zoomed in slightly as she raised her hand.

"Each participating guild is automatically connected to the System Kill Counter, which tracks all kills made by members in real-time. The guild with the highest number of confirmed kills at the end of the event wins the championship! Note killing boss type monster reward more points!!"

Just then, a massive bestial roars echoed in the distance.

ROOOOOOAR!

"And here we go! The monster waves are already starting! Good luck to all participants!"

Gabriel glanced at Bunny from where he stood. He had seen her talking to herself—at least that's what the inhabitants of this world would think. But he knew very well she was probably addressing her live stream.

A mischievous smile appeared on his face as he turned to the rest of his teammates.

"Since we need a high kill count, I suggest we split up into different teams so we can cover a larger radius," Scarlet calmly stated. "With a healer assigned to each team."

One of the most common classes in Realm of Ascendency was the healer profession, and the Adventurer Guild had a high number of them.

In the end, several smaller teams were created, and their respective leaders were Brunt, Sophie, Cassie, Lily, Alice, Anna, Master Khrome, Gabriel, and a few others.

In total, there were about twenty different teams, and each group had at least one adventurer at level 50—except Gabriel's team.

Scarlet felt that even he alone was more than enough to handle himself in the wilderness.

Gabriel's team consisted of five other adventurers who were all below level 50.

By sheer luck or coincidence, Bunny also happened to be part of his team. They were currently in a large armored truck heading into the wilderness.

As they drove toward their destination, Gabriel pulled up his system status and dumped all his 25 free stat points into Intelligence, increasing the total to 1240.

With this much Mana Points, he could now freely overcharge his magic attacks without worrying about running out of mana.

At the same time, the other guilds were starting to move out as well. A few of them had even begun hunting monsters.

And the Olympus Guild was already leading!

---

[Live Guild Rankings – Inter-Guild Display Event]

1. Olympus Guild – 50 pts

2. Martial Palace – 48 pts

3. Holy Church – 40 pts

4. Crimson Star – 33 pts

5. White Flame – 30 pts

6. Adventurer Guild – 2 pts

---

Right at that moment, there was a loud explosion ahead, which raised a giant dust storm into the air. All the adventurers gripped their weapons, and Bunny watched with hawk-like eyes, ready to capture the moment.

When the dust storm subsided, a massive three-headed beast towered over their truck, glaring with angry eyes.

Gabriel gripped his sword and stepped out. His gaze swept around his surroundings, and he realized they had been surrounded by at least fifty monsters, all growling menacingly at him.

However, instead of panicking, a grin split across his face.

"Perfect," he muttered.
